I've got a well-worn copy of 'Mr. Boston: Official Bartender’s & Party Guide' on my shelf, and it’s like a time capsule of cocktail culture. The earlier editions are packed with classics—martinis, manhattans, and other staples from mid-century America. But if you’re after modern mixology trends like espresso martinis or smoky mezcal concoctions, you might feel a bit underwhelmed. Later editions do try to keep up, adding some contemporary twists, but it’s still rooted in tradition. I love flipping through it for inspiration, though; even the older recipes have a charm that makes me want to experiment with my own riffs.

That said, if you’re looking for cutting-edge techniques or avant-garde ingredients, you’d probably want to supplement this with something like 'Death & Co' or 'The Modern Mixologist.' 'Mr. Boston' is more of a foundational text—great for mastering the basics before diving into the wilder side of bartending. It’s like learning scales before playing jazz; you gotta know the rules before you break them.

My roommate and I actually tried using 'Mr. Boston' for a themed party last year, and it was a blast—but yeah, the recipes lean vintage. We made a bunch of 70s-era tiki drinks that were fun and kitschy, but when we wanted something like a passionfruit mule or a clarified milk punch, we had to look elsewhere. The guide’s strength is its reliability; you won’t find any molecular gastronomy here, just solid, tried-and-true formulas. It’s perfect for someone who wants to host a retro cocktail night or learn the origins of drinks like the Sidecar.

For modern flair, I’d pair it with a subscription to a bartending blog or a newer book that focuses on seasonal ingredients. 'Mr. Boston' feels like your granddad’s bartending bible—endearing, but not the place for cutting-edge trends.

What are the best party tips in Mr. Boston: Official Bartender's & Party Guide?

3 Jawaban2025-12-28 17:55:14
Man, 'Mr. Boston: Official Bartender’s & Party Guide' is like the holy grail for throwing unforgettable shindigs! One of my favorite tips from it is mastering the art of batch cocktails—pre-mixing large quantities of drinks like punch or sangria so you’re not stuck playing bartender all night. The book breaks down ratios perfectly, so everything stays balanced even in big batches. Another gem? Always have non-alcoholic options that feel just as special as the boozy ones. Think fancy shrubs or house-made sodas. It’s a small touch that makes everyone feel included, even the designated drivers or teetotalers. And don’t even get me started on their advice for setting up a self-serve bar station. Grouping liquors, mixers, and garnishes by cocktail type (e.g., all the margarita stuff in one area) keeps chaos to a minimum. The book also emphasizes ‘ice logistics’—having way more than you think you’ll need, plus separate buckets for chilling bottles and serving drinks. Little details like that separate a messy free-for-all from a smooth, host-enjoying-their-own-party vibe. Honestly, after reading it, I started keeping a spreadsheet of guest preferences and allergies. Game-changer!

Does the modern herbalist book include recipes for homemade herbal tinctures?

3 Jawaban2026-07-13 03:59:04
Straight off, 'The Modern Herbalist' definitely has tincture recipes, but they're kind of scattered throughout based on the herb's profile. I was looking for a dedicated 'tinctures chapter' and was a bit thrown at first. It's more like, under 'Echinacea,' you'll get a full method for an alcohol-based extract, then under 'Chamomile' it's a glycerite recipe. Makes sense if you're using it as a plant-by-plant reference, but a pain if you just want the general theory up front. Honestly, the recipes are solid—weights, ratios, maceration times, the works. They even note which herbs respond better to different solvents. My only gripe is you have to flip around a lot to compare techniques. I ended up taking notes in the margins to create my own master guide.

What recipes are included in the optavia 5&1 guide pdf?

4 Jawaban2025-07-03 04:09:22
I can tell you it's a structured approach to weight loss that combines five 'fuelings' and one 'lean and green' meal daily. The fuelings are pre-packaged items like shakes, bars, and soups designed to keep calories low but nutrition high. Some popular options include the Dutch Chocolate Shake, Cinnamon Crunch Bar, and Creamy Tomato Soup. The 'lean and green' meal is where you get creative—it consists of 5-7 ounces of lean protein (like chicken or fish), three servings of non-starchy veggies, and healthy fats. Recipes often include dishes like grilled salmon with asparagus or turkey lettuce wraps. The guide provides simple, quick recipes to keep meals balanced and satisfying without straying from the plan's goals. It’s all about portion control and nutrient density, making it easy to stick to while still enjoying flavorful food.
